Neil Moon warned of issues with Backtracks: Parent & Staff

This afternoon special needs students and staff from Bathurst High School were injured when a bus used by the Backtracks Outdoor Recreation Program swerved off the road and rolled. Carenne teacher "chello" told Carenne Gate that both her and a parent had complained to Neil Moon about Backtracks in the past.

Chello claims that she told Neil Moon that she was concerned about the state of the bus, which she believed was unroadworthy and that Jim, an employee of Backtracks drove erratically. She said that Neil Moon told her he would look into it.

A parent contacted by Carenne Gate said that her son was often worried about going to Backtracks because of the way Jim drove and that she had raised this with Neil Moon who said he would report it.
